Usual Diagnostic Tests for Diabetes Mellitus
There are several diagnostic examinations available to identify whether a person has diabetes mellitus. These tests examine blood sugar levels as well as the body’s capacity to regulate them. If these tests show abnormal results, more examinations may be required to verify the medical diagnosis.
Right here are the most commonly utilized analysis examinations for diabetes:
- Not Eating Plasma Glucose Examination (FPG): This examination determines blood sugar degrees after an overnight fast of at least 8 hours. A blood sample is taken, and a fasting plasma sugar level of 126 milligrams per deciliter (mg/dL) or higher on two different occasions shows diabetes mellitus.
- Dental Sugar Tolerance Examination (OGTT): The OGTT entails fasting overnight, complied with by consuming alcohol a glucose-rich drink. Blood examples are taken occasionally over the next 2 hrs to measure how the body metabolizes glucose. A blood sugar degree of 200 mg/dL or higher after two hrs confirms the diagnosis of diabetes.
- Hemoglobin A1c Test (HbA1c): The HbA1c examination provides an average of a person’s blood glucose degrees over the previous two to three months. It gauges the portion of hemoglobin molecules that have sugar affixed to them. A result of 6.5% or higher suggests diabetic issues.
- Random Plasma Sugar Test: This examination measures blood glucose levels at any time of the day, regardless of the last meal. An arbitrary plasma sugar level of 200 mg/dL or higher, gone along with by timeless diabetes mellitus symptoms, can verify the medical diagnosis. Nonetheless, a follow-up FPG or OGTT is recommended for further confirmation.
It is very important to keep in mind that these analysis examinations are not standalone indicators of diabetes. They should be interpreted by a healthcare specialist together with the individual’s case history, signs, and also various other appropriate variables.
Gestational Diabetes Medical Diagnosis
Gestational diabetes is a type of diabetic issues that develops while pregnant. It poses threats to both the mommy as well as the baby. Prompt diagnosis as well as proper monitoring are vital to avoid problems.
Commonly, pregnant females are screened for gestational diabetic issues between the 24th and also 28th weeks of pregnancy. The adhering to tests are typically utilized to diagnose gestational diabetes:
- Glucose Difficulty Test (GCT): This screening test entails consuming a glucose-rich beverage, adhered to by a blood sample taken one hour later on. If the blood sugar level is higher than regular, further screening is required.
- Oral Glucose Resistance Test (OGTT): If the GCT outcomes are irregular, an OGTT is executed. It involves fasting over night and then consuming a glucose-rich beverage. Blood examples are taken at fasting and one, two, as well as three hours after eating the drink. Gestational diabetes is diagnosed if any one of these blood sugar degrees rise.
Early discovery and also therapy of gestational diabetic issues can aid manage blood sugar levels during pregnancy, decreasing the threat of difficulties for both the mom and the child.
